We made this review of ad networks based on traffic of our publishers. Though these data are relevant only at the time of writing the article it helps us to look at the issue of choosing the best advertising network for your traffic monetization.
We segmented traffic only by geo without breaking it by types, such as adult and mainstream, by device types, etc. The main idea of this review is to show you that there is no single ad network can offer you the best rates for all your traffic.
PopAds
PopAds is one of the best ad networks for publishers serving popunders. PopAds works with both desktop and mobile traffic with further advantages coming from a $5 minimum payout delivered daily, as well as a referral program offering 10% of a new publisher’s commission. PopAds is a good choice for popunders in tier-1 and tier-2, but not for tier-3.

DoublePimp
DoublePimp is a key player in the adult niche whose customer service and self-service platform has earned it plenty of praise. The platform accepts both desktop and mobile traffic, although its minimum payout of $50 – delivered monthly – may put some publishers off. DoublePimp is a great for publishers serving popunders in tier-1, and a good performer in tier-2 also.

AdsTerra
AdsTerra allows desktop and mobile traffic, has a range of different ad options (banners, interstitials, push ups and popunders) as well as a line of payment options, including Bitcoin. Its minimum payout of $100 delivered bi-weekly is a negative, although a referral program offering 5% of a new publisher’s commission might help some users reach this target. It has great rates of CPM in tier-1 and tier-3 for popunders, while this is the same for banners in tier-1 and tier-2.

TOP Best Ad Networks for Popunders
Tier-1 (popunders)
Ad Networks | United States | Germany | France |
PopAds.net | $2.61 | $1.44 | $0.81 |
DoublePimp.com | $2.31 | $1.48 | $1.63 |
AdsTerra.com | $1.90 | $1.50 | $0.91 |
TrafficForce.com | $1.38 | $0.76 | $0.51 |
TrafficShop.com | $1.37 | $1.42 |
$1.13 |
Tier-2 (popunders)
Ad Networks | Turkey | India | Brazil | China |
TrafficShop.com | $0.49 | $0.41 | $0.71 | $0.44 |
Ero-Advertising.com | $0.31 | $0.23 | $0.38 | $0.31 |
FPCTraffic | $0.31 | $0.20 | $0.34 | $0.39 |
PopCash.net | $0.29 | $0.10 | $0.13 | $0.48 |
PopAds.net | $0.29 | $0.28 | $0.46 | $0.58 |
Tier-3 (popunders)
Ad Networks | Russia | Thailand |
HilltopAds.com | $1.51 | $0.24 |
DoublePimp.com | $1.36 | $0.21 |
FPCTraffic | $1.10 | $0.30 |
AdsTerra.com | $0.90 | $0.37 |
TrafficShop.com | $0.77 | $0.39 |

Final thoughts
As we mentioned in first paragraph, these data segmented only by geo and even with this simple segmentation you can see that or tier-1, tier-2 and tier-3 countries top ad networks are different. If to use deeper targets you may need to get even 5 or 6 ad networks for best performance.
Of course, this is merely an idea of where the eCPMs are best for the present moment. Tomorrow, the top spot may be occupied by the network who finished bottom, while the network that performed well in tier-2 may now be a lot better in tier-3. Rates of CPM change very quickly.
